Dimly Lit Kampung If you were not born during my time, you may never realised that in those days Singapore was much dimmer and not as brightly lit as today. There were kampungs where there were only lights at strategic places and you still have to walk a long way in the dark to get home. I used to have relatives and friends who lived at such places including at Bishan where there were attap houses and they walked in these dimly lit and dark places daily. We lived in a block where the highest floor is three storey high and on both sides of the stairway one unit each. There were two similar rows like this so the entire block has 18 units. Right behind our block was a kampung that if you walk all the way through, you will reach Potong Pasir. These blocks were constructed almost like those you would find at Prince Charles Crescent.
